92. Excelsior, Alberta (1921 census)
92. Excelsior was a census subdivision in Alberta, recorded in the 1921 Census of Canada with a population of 813. The administrative centroid was at approximately 49.915°N, 110.616°W.
Population
In 1921, 92. Excelsior had a population of 813: 446 male and 367 female residents.

Full census record, 1921
The 1921 census recorded 36 measurements for this Census Subdivision across 3 categories.
Population & families (1921). This community's record includes 813 total population, 446 males in the population, 367 females in the population, 256 males born in Canada, 230 females born in Canada, 130 males born outside the British Empire, 96 females born outside the British Empire, 60 males born in the British Empire (excluding Canada), 41 females born in the British Empire (excluding Canada). (Source: 1921 Census of Canada, V1T16.)
Ethnic origin (1921). This community's record includes 273 persons of Russian origin, 246 persons of British origin (English), 90 persons of British origin (Irish), 68 persons of British origin (Scotch / Scottish), 54 persons of German origin, 31 persons of Scandinavian origin, 13 persons of Austrian origin, 10 persons of Dutch origin, 8 persons of British origin (other), 8 persons of French origin, 6 persons of Belgian origin, 3 persons of Chinese or Japanese origin, 2 persons of Polish origin, 1 persons of other European origin. (Source: 1921 Census of Canada, V1T27.)
Religion (1921). This community's record includes 218 Lutherans, 161 Presbyterians, 143 Anglicans (Church of England), 103 Methodists, 71 members of the Evangelical Association, 39 Roman Catholics, 35 Baptists, 18 adherents of other sects (residual category in 1921), 8 Congregationalists, 7 Christians (general / no denomination specified), 6 Greek (Orthodox) Church adherents, 3 adherents of Eastern religions, 1 persons whose religion or origin is unspecified. (Source: 1921 Census of Canada, V1T27; V1T38.)
